Landing Craft Air Cushion vs Teluk Bintuni
Overview
The Landing Craft Air Cushion and the Teluk Bintuni are both Amphibious vessel classes.
The Teluk Bintuni displaces 2,300 tons — 12:1 the Landing Craft Air Cushion's 185 tons. The Landing Craft Air Cushion reaches 70 knots vs 16 knots for the Teluk Bintuni. Operational range is 300 nautical miles for the Landing Craft Air Cushion vs 6,240 for the Teluk Bintuni. The Landing Craft Air Cushion carries a crew of 5 vs 119 for the Teluk Bintuni.
The Landing Craft Air Cushion was produced in 97 units vs 9 for the Teluk Bintuni. Cost per hull is $41M for the Landing Craft Air Cushion vs $16M for the Teluk Bintuni. The Landing Craft Air Cushion was commissioned in 1986, 29 years before the Teluk Bintuni (2015).
